使用get_queried_object()
这个方法可以在author.php模板中获取到当前用户的信息。
当然get_queried_object()获取到的是一个数组。
获取用户(作者)描述
$author = get_queried_object(); echo $author->description;
下面是可用字段:
user_login
user_pass
user_nicename
user_email
user_url
user_registered
user_activation_key
user_status
roles
display_name
nickname
first_name
last_name
description
jabber
aim
yim
googleplus
twitter
user_level
user_firstname
user_lastname
rich_editing
comment_shortcuts
admin_color
plugins_per_page
plugins_last_view
ID
以上也是 get_the_author_meta()方法用的。
指定作者ID
$authorid = $wp_query->query_vars['author']; get_the_author_meta( 'display_name', $authorid ); get_the_author_meta( 'description', $authorid ); get_the_author_meta( 'job', $authorid ); // job为自定义的字段。
评论区
发表新的留言
您可以留言提出您的疑问或建议。
您的留言得到回复时,会通过您填写的邮箱提醒您。